General Description
The Melexis US2881 is a bipolar Hall-effect switch designed in mixed signal CMOS technology.
The device integrates a voltage regulator, Hall sensor with dynamic offset cancellation system, Schmitt trigger and an open-drain output driver, all in a single package. n


FEATUREs and Benefits
❐ Wide operating voltage range from 3.5V to 24V
❐ Very high magnetic sensitivity
❐ CMOS technology
❐ Chopper-stabilized amplifier stage
❐ Low current consumption
❐ Open drain output
❐ Thin SOT23 3L and flat TO-92 3L both RoHS Compliant packages


APPLICATION Examples
 Automotive, Consumer and Industrial
 Solid-state switch
 Brushless DC motor commutation
 Speed detection
 Linear position detection
 Angular position detection
 Proximity detection
